Abstract

Photographic technology that appeared in the early 19th century has been integrated into many aspects of our lives with many technical innovations such as snapshots of 35 mm films, digital photography and snapshots, and online photo sharing service. As a result, today many people can enjoy expressiveness of photography compared to the fact that only limited people were allowed to use photography when it was emerged.
